The memoir recounts the author's challenging ascent of The Eiger, a mountain steeped in personal history as it claimed the life of his father, known as "Eiger John," in 1966. Blending adventure and reflection, the narrative explores themes of legacy, loss, and the enduring bond between father and son, set against the backdrop of one of the most iconic climbs in the Alps. The author's journey is both a tribute to his father's memory and a quest for personal understanding.
